Humulus lupulus
Translingual
Proper noun
- A taxonomic species within the family Cannabaceae – common hop plant, native to most of western Eurasia and parts of North America, introduced elsewhere, of use in flavoring beer.
Hypernyms
- (species): Rosales – order; Cannabaceae – family; Humulus – genus
